When gargantuan Frank Howard hit a mighty home run off Robin Roberts in Philadelphia on September 1, 1958, the next great tape measure home run career was initiated. He is best known for setting a new Major League Baseball (MLB) single-season home run record with 61 home runs in 1961; the record remained unbroken until 1998. The Major League record for pinch-hit home runs during a doubleheader is two and its only been accomplished twice: Joe Cronin with the Boston Red Sox on June 17, 1943 (Game 1 Box Score | Game 2 Box Score) and Hal Breeden with the Montreal Expos on July 13, 1973 (Game 1 Box Score | Game 2 Box Score). --PSzalapski 14:06, 24 April 2007 (UTC) This article is very US-centric. An entire nation sat in front of their television sets on a Monday night in early April and saw history when Aaron, emotionally tortured from his chase of Babe Ruths career home run record, achieved his goal with a majestic blast off the Los Angeles Dodgers Al Downing in Atlanta.
